1) Set Up Your Session Like a Pro

Before you hit Spin, set your session rules. Slots move fast, and Royal Coins can feel like a parade of trumpets—loud, tempting, and easy to follow without thinking. A small plan keeps you in command.

  • Pick a session budget: Decide the maximum you will spend and treat it as final.
  • Choose a time limit: A 20–40 minute block helps prevent careless spins.
  • Define a stop-win: If you reach a profit target, lock it in and step away.
  • Define a stop-loss: If you hit the loss cap, end the session immediately.

Confidence at the reels starts before the reels. When your limits are clear, every spin feels intentional, like marching guards keeping formation instead of scattering.

4) Watch for Feature Patterns Without Chasing Them

Most players get pulled into a trap: “It’s due.” Slots don’t owe anyone a bonus, and Royal Coins will not “warm up” because you waited. Still, you can stay observant. Track what actually happens, not what you hope will happen.

  • Note your bonus frequency: If a bonus triggers, record roughly how many spins it took.
  • Identify high-value symbols: Learn which icons drive the biggest line wins so you can judge momentum.
  • Respect dry spells: If the game goes quiet, accept it. Do not chase with reckless bet increases.

Use observation like a court advisor: calm, practical, and immune to flattery. The reels will try to charm you with near-misses; treat them like painted doors in a hallway—convincing, but still just paint.
